The sum of 3 numbers is 285. Ratio between 2nd and 3rd numbers is 6 ∶ 5. Ratio between 1st and 2nd numbers is 3 ∶ 7. The 3rd number is?
  • a)
    135
  • b)
    150
  • c)
    124
  • d)
    105
Correct answer is option 'D'. Can you explain this answer?

Understanding the Problem
We have three numbers, and their sum is 285. We also have two ratios that relate these numbers:
1. The ratio of the 2nd to the 3rd number is 6:5.
2. The ratio of the 1st to the 2nd number is 3:7.
Setting Up the Variables
Let's denote the three numbers as:
- 1st number = A
- 2nd number = B
- 3rd number = C
From the ratios, we can express B and C in terms of a variable:
- Since B:C = 6:5, we can express B as 6x and C as 5x for some variable x.
- Since A:B = 3:7, we can express A as (3/7)B = (3/7)(6x) = 18x/7.
Summing Up the Numbers
According to the problem, the sum of the numbers is:
A + B + C = 285
Substituting the values:
(18x/7) + 6x + 5x = 285
To combine these, we need a common denominator:
(b) 18x/7 + (42x/7) + (35x/7) = 285
(b) (18x + 42x + 35x) / 7 = 285
(b) 95x / 7 = 285
Now, multiplying both sides by 7:
(b) 95x = 1995
Now, solving for x:
(b) x = 1995 / 95 = 21
Finding the Values of Each Number
Now we can find each number:
- C = 5x = 5 * 21 = 105
- B = 6x = 6 * 21 = 126
- A = 18x/7 = 18 * 21 / 7 = 54
Conclusion
Thus, the 3rd number, C, is 105, which corresponds to option 'D'.
